People with Last Name LEESA MELLO

There are 2 known people with the name LEESA MELLO. The combination of LEESA and MELLO is most frequently found in California and Missouri Here you can find the geographic distribution of this names in all states:

CALIFORNIA1
MISSOURI1
LEESA MELLO in SAINT LOUIS
63146 SAINT LOUIS, California
+13143179552 / (314) 317-9552
LEESA MELLO in TEMECULA
92591 TEMECULA, California
+19512258369 / (951) 225-8369
SEARCH BY LETTER
A B C D E F G H I J K L M N O P Q R S T U V W X Y Z
SEARCH BY STATE
Contact

About us!